phpmyadmin 数据库被自动删除

phpmyadmin 数据库被自动删除

我正在使用 aws ec2 t2 实例。我根据自己的需求创建了一些数据库。

几天前我注意到我创建的新数据库被自动删除了。是否有可能被自动删除?

目前我还没有在 phpmyadmin 上设置任何密码。除我之外,没有人知道该服务器的 IP。

有任何线索知道它为什么会被删除以及如何保护它吗?

答案1

  1. 仔细阅读确保 MySQL 免受攻击并落实建议。
  2. 限制对 EC2 的访问通过安全组
    • 仅允许从您的 Web 应用程序所在的 IP 地址访问数据库(端口 3306)(如果位于同一台服务器上,则根本不要打开对端口 3306 的访问)。
    • 仅允许访问phpMyAdminSSH 来自你的 IP(例如您的家庭连接)。
  3. 设置密码为了phpMyAdmin
  4. 使用 HTTPS 访问phpMyAdmin,例如使用免费LetsEncrypt证书。
  5. 考虑使用管理员类似于phpMyAdmin并强制执行一些基本的安全措施。
  6. 阅读或接受一些培训关于安全要点——包括一般的和云相关的。

希望有帮助:)

相关内容